### Cold starts

Our Bramblefn handlers keep getting cold-started out of existence during the morning traffic ramp, so we're adding a pre-warm pool plus a keepalive pinger. The tricky part is sizing: too few warm instances and p99 latency spikes; too many and we're paying for idle compute. We settled on a small pool with adaptive growth, capped hard to keep the bill sane. Timings are milliseconds, pool sizes are instance counts. Here's what we're proposing for the initial rollout.

tuning constants:
RATE_LIMITS = {
    "wenwyn": 5,
    "druael": 1,
}

## Data Stores — Tenant Quota Service

The quota service for Lattermill enforces per-tenant rate limits using two stores: a Redis cluster holding live token buckets, and a Postgres database holding quota definitions and audit history. Release note: schema migrations on the quota tables must run before the new pods roll out, or limit lookups will fall back to defaults and over-admit traffic. Migrations are applied with the standard `quotactl migrate` command, which reads the target database from the connection string that follows.

database URL for bahop-yagep: mssql://sildor_svc:35ha7jz@db-fb6d.nelvrodyn.example:5432/casath

# Heads up, support folks: this env file belongs to the new standalone user service
# we carved out of the old Pellagrine monolith. Auth, profiles, and preferences now
# live here — if a customer's login looks weird, check this service first, not the
# monolith. Most settings below mirror the old ones, just renamed with a USERSVC_
# prefix, so your muscle memory mostly still works. One thing that's new: the
# service talks to the session store directly and needs its own credential, so the
# next line sets it.

secret setting of tajof-bahif: COURIER_KEY3=65d

# InkLedger Environments

InkLedger, our PDF invoice renderer, runs in three environments: dev, staging, and production. Each environment has its own font cache, template bucket, and render queue. New team members should verify staging parity before promoting any template change. Please read each setting carefully before editing anything. The staging environment currently uses the following configuration values.

deployment values, yadup-tajof:
oliath:
  log_level: debug
  metrics_host: metrics.oliath.zemvarlabs.internal
  pool_size: 4